Along with the Japanese conference, Nintendo of America held their own fall briefing today, with a few US surprises.
A bulk of the company's games announcements were rehashed from the Japanese counterpart, including reconfirmed Wii and DS games - Punch-Out!!, Sin & Punishment 2 for Wii, and Fire Emblem: Shadow Dragon and Mario & Luigi RPG 3 for Nintendo DS.
For more on these games, be sure to check out our earlier news post for Wii and this post for DS.
Increase in US Wii console supplies, compared to the difficult holiday season in 2007, and the DS being available in huge quantities across the country.
The Wii Speak Channel uses the previously announced TV-top microphone and allows up to four people go at it aurally over the internet (providing Friend Codes have been exchanged).
The channel will be free to those who have purchased the Wii Speak peripheral (via a code) for an MSRP of $29.99.
Players can also use the microphone to leave answerphone-style messages for their friends and fellow Wii users, and also narrate captions in the photo channel.
A personal series will help consumers "enrich their lives and learn new skills in fun and interesting ways".
Club Nintendo will be expanded in the US to allow for those who complete surveys and register Nintendo-published products with "loyalty coins" that can be spent on unique items, rare games, and Nintendo merchandise. Set to debut in the US this fall.
Purchase/download WiiWare/VC software directly to SD card. Transfer process will become "dramatically easier".
The DSi Will be released "well into 2009" due to continual demand for the system in the States
22 million DS units have been sold in North America alone, 23 million units in Japan..
